WCDMA is a 3rd generation wireless communication system developed for terrestrial cellular systems. The Mobile User Objective System (MUOS) uses WCDMA as a basis for its waveform definition, thus exploiting the extensive development of this advanced commercial communications technology. MUOS is, however, a geosatellite system which in certain ways is a vastly different communications environment than the terrestrial cellular environment. This paper shall overview key changes to the WCDMA Layer 1 to yield the MUOS waveform definition.
